Transaction 41951c484290039115345184379a11d44a470c969d7178e81fe4f59bc4b043f6

1 Input
1 Outputs
  • 41951c484290039115345184379a11d44a470c969d7178e81fe4f59bc4b043f6:0
  • value  429036
    address  3DCjhBepNhR24vwKY2G2RyZS4wRs8KHprB